www.electrolux.com 5.2 Oven Functions Oven function Application Light To activate the oven lamp without a cooking function. True Fan Cooking To bake on the maximum temperature on three oven levels at the same time. When you use this function, decrease the oven temperature by 20 40 °C from the standard temperatures you use for Conventional Cooking. Also to dry food. Pizza Setting To bake food on one oven level for a more intensive browning and a crispy bottom.

ADDITIONAL FUNCTIONS 8.1 Cooling fan When the appliance operates, the cooling fan activates automatically to keep the surfaces of the appliance cool. If you deactivate the appliance, the cooling fan can continue to operate until the appliance cools down. 9.

www.electrolux.com 9.5 Tips on baking Baking results Possible cause Remedy The bottom of the cake is not browned sufficiently. The shelf position is incorrect. Put the cake on a lower shelf. The cake sinks and becomes soggy, lumpy or streaky. The oven temperature is too high. The next time you bake, set a slightly lower oven temperature. The cake sinks and becomes soggy, lumpy or streaky. The baking time is too short. Set a longer baking time.
